Description of problem:

When using plain 'lvcreate'  valgrind now shows 2 left block when command is
finished - lvm2 calls documented unref() calls, so assumption is
something is left something by udev.

Comment 1 Lennart Poettering 2016-02-10 13:58:17 UTC
Yeah, systemd maintains an allocation cache. The data is not leaked, it's reused on subsequent allocations. valgrind will show them only if you explicitly ask it to also show referenced memory still.

Maintaining allocation caches is pretty common, and not a leak or bug. Closing.
